I got the stainless burner upgrade...You can still have flare ups because any dripping that land on the rock grate can stick and burn later so you do have to keep an eye on food if direct cooking, but once it has burned off you are good without looking for awhile especially if cooking on low heat. If you are cooking indirect then now looking required at all. I think this will be a problem with any grill that you use for direct cooking though. All in all I love this grill, I pour sauce on wings etc. at the end of the cooking process and the drip pan works great. There is no bottom to the grill just the drip pan which you can easily clean occassionally..slides out so no sticking you hands down inside the grill and scraping excess particles that fall to the bottom to become flare up problems..NICE!
I love the cook grids, hold heat well and the grill gets hot enough to sear anything.
